    Hi I was wondering if anybody could help me out my daughter is 5 years old and for the past two years she's been wanting a skateboard so I was wondering anyone has a recommendatio board?

    A good option is a mini skateboard they are thinner and shorter than the regular skateboards. They look just like a regular skateboard just in a smaller size, this would make it easier for her to use.… Read more
